Today my 2 rescued Pit bulls, Mel and Trina, and I went on a little trip to pet smart. While walking through the store a young boy pointed at my dogs and said "look at those puppies mommy!". The mother looked over and quickly rushed her son away like my dogs were barking and snarling trying to eat him. This was not the case what so ever. They were sitting politely at my side minding their manners with tails wagging and those trademark pitty smiles on their faces. This got me thinking, how could someone look at these cute smiling faces and treat them as if they were monsters?
Ohio is one of the worst states in which to own a pit bull, unfortunately this is the state i live in and the breed I chose. So many laws are being passed that make it so hard to own these wonderful dogs. They are the most loyal and loving pets I have ever had and i could never imagine being without one. We need to do all we can to change the image of these wonderful family pets. Of course they are being banned, peoples first reaction to something they're scared of is to get rid of it. The problem here is that there is no reason to be scared.
My male, Mel, is probably the sweetest dog you will ever meet. I adopted him from the rescue I volunteer with when he was about 2. He was neglected and never been in a house before when i got him. He also has a huge scar from the huge chain that his previous owners let grow into his neck. Through all of this he is still the most loyal and loving dog I have ever met. With a little training he has also turned into a wonderfully behaved dog. The only thing I can't fix is the fact that he loves to jump up and kiss everyone he meets in the face, but I guess I can live with that. Now if these dogs were truly the monsters they are made out to be this transformation would be impossible.
